Is a vacation in Switzerland suitable for pensioners?

Responds information department of "Tourism subtleties"
Not all pensioners prefer to rest on the beds of their native dacha. The number of elderly people who want and, most importantly, can afford to travel is growing. Switzerland is quite suitable for these purposes.

The flight to it is short, if desired, can be reached by train. The climate of this country is suitable for almost everyone, there are almost no contra-indications on it (unless it is not high to climb mountains), unlike Egypt or Thailand. At the same time, Switzerland is not such an expensive country as it seems to our compatriots. True, and not so full of famous sights, like France, Spain or Italy. But this is also a kind of plus: it's very quiet here.

Pensioners can slowly explore the castles and museums, spend time in one of the thermal resorts or even go to the ski resort - there are also newcomers to this sport. And from autumn to march (excluding Christmas and New Year holidays) in many hotels and mountain cottages elderly people of a certain age category are given significant discounts for accommodation and excursions.
